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Eaglescliffe to Clandon start from as little as £54.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Eaglescliffe to Clandon start from £94.80 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Eaglescliffe to Clandon are available for £198.70 one way

Facilities and Amenities at Eaglescliffe Station

Eaglescliffe is equipped to handle your ticketing needs with ease. The ticket office operates from 7:00 to 17:30 on weekdays, 7:00 to 13:30 on Saturdays, and 9:00 to 15:30 on Sundays. Additionally, there are ticket machines available for purchasing and collecting online tickets. The machines are accessible for those with mobility needs and an induction loop is available to assist those with hearing impairments, ensuring everyone's needs are met.

For those looking for step-free access, the station has partial availability. Despite the accessible ramp and footbridge, it may pose some challenges for mobility-impaired customers due to its steepness. A car park with 79 spaces, including four accessible bays, offers convenient parking options. Please note, however, that there is no CCTV coverage in the parking area.

Though amenities such as refreshment facilities, seating areas, and public Wi-Fi are not available, the station ensures safety with CCTV. Help is available via conductor assistance and help points on the platform, while customer support can be reached through a dedicated helpline.

Continuing Your Journey from Eaglescliffe

Whether you're looking for a bus, taxi, or any other onward travel option, Eaglescliffe Station has you covered. There's a convenient bus stop within walking distance, ensuring smooth travel connections. For online cab booking, the service Cab4you provides options from the station, making your travel plans just that much easier.

In the rare case of a rail service disruption, a rail replacement bus service operates from Yarm Road. Although bicycle hire is not available directly at the station, cycling enthusiasts can store their bikes securely with stands and lockers available for rental.

Facilities and Amenities

Clandon station provides a gamut of facilities to cater to passenger needs. The station operates a ticket office from Monday to Friday, between 06:25 and 11:00. Even outside these hours, ticket machines are accessible for purchasing and collecting pre-booked tickets. For those requiring additional assistance, all ticket machines support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ts and are thoughtfully accessible. Comfort doesn’t end there—there's an induction loop in place to assist those with hearing impairments. While there’s no formal staff assistance on-site, help points and informative departure screens make navigation easier.

Access around the station is thoughtfully considered. Partial step-free access is available, allowing entry to Platform 2 without stairs, and a short ramp offers access to Platform 1. Although on-site parking is managed independently, ample space includes 91 spots, including three accessible spaces. Keep in mind the RingGo system enables convenient cashless parking payments.

Connectivity and Travel Links

Beyond train services, Clandon station is a hub for various transport links. Although direct cycle hire isn't available, sheltered bicycle storage can be found on Platform 2. Those opting for bus travel can find comprehensive service information through the rail replacement and bus services stationed off The Street (A247). Print-friendly guides make planning seamless for onward journeys.

No journey would be complete without amenities, although it’s worth noting that refreshments, ATMs, and shops are absent. Thankfully, Wi-Fi is freely accessible, ensuring you're always connected while waiting for your train bound perhaps for vibrant London Waterloo or the scenic Guildford.
